Five people were found dead following an early morning house fire in Denver, Colorado, according to reports.

Five Found Dead in Suspected Arson Fire at Denver Home

Around 2:40 a.m., firefighters responded to the 5300 block of N. Truckee Street, thedenverchannel.com reported. A toddler, a child, and three adults were killed in the fire, and arson is suspected. Crews found the structure heavily involved, the fire department said on its Twitter account.

According to KDVR, several people jumped to escaped the fire and survived.
